  • Accelerating pan/zoom

    Posted by Naiche Lujan on May 2, 2008 at 12:14 am

    I’m panning on an image.
    I tried using a velocity envelope to change the rate at which the pan happened, but it did not affect the rate at all.
    Wondering if I’m overlooking something obvious.
    Any help would be appreciated.

    You can adjust this acceleration effect in Flash by changing the “ease” factor. Hoping this is possible in Vegas.

  • Edward Troxel

    May 2, 2008 at 12:42 am

    When using the velocity envelope, you’d also need to move the keyframes closer. Instead, try holding down the CTRL key and resizing the event smaller.
